CAUTION<br />
When interconnecting any computing devices, keep communications cables<br />
away from sources of electromagnetic or radio frequency (RF) interference,<br />
such as electric motors, transformers, fluorescent light ballasts, or RF energy<br />
sources. Limit cable runs for RS-232C to less than 16 meters. If these<br />
conditions cannot be met, use low impedance, fully shielded cables to provide<br />
satisfactory operation. The cables are available from many sources, but you<br />
will need to specify the correct mating connectors and “straight-through”<br />
(DTE-DCE) wiring.<br />
